Verdict

Tellthemnuttin had shown nothing on heavy going before arriving here a fortnight ago where he proceeded to land a handicap over the distance in emphatic style. Nor surprisingly he's up 10lb but, with the ground again in his favour, he should carry his big weight into the frame. Scenic Star has always looked a stayer so it was a surprise when he ran his best race over timber when tackling the minimum trip at Tramore earlier this month. He should be winning soon while Shabra's Bertolini has dropped to such a lowly mark that it's only a matter of time before he takes advantage. The Informer is 12lb higher than his only victory in August and the four-year-old AUTHORIZED CADEAUX caught the eye at Punchestown last Saturday - the dual Flat winner is taken to gain his first success over timber.
